免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ios证书被吊销了怎么办

在iOS开发中,使用证书是非常重要的一环。开发者需要使用证书来签名自己的应用程序,以便在设备上进行安装和使用。然而,有时开发者可能会遇到证书被吊销的问题。本文将详细介绍iOS证书被吊销的原因和解决方法。

一、证书被吊销的原因

1. 开发者自行吊销证书

有时候,开发者可能会因为某些原因需要吊销自己的证书。例如,开发者想要更换证书,或者有一些不安全的情况发生了。在这种情况下,开发者需要登录到Apple开发者中心,进入证书管理页面,选择需要吊销的证书,然后点击吊销按钮。

2. 苹果公司吊销证书

除了开发者自行吊销证书外,苹果公司也有可能会吊销开发者的证书。这通常发生在以下几种情况下:

(1)开发者使用了不合法的证书或者私钥。

(2)开发者的证书被黑客攻击或泄露。

(3)苹果公司发现开发者在应用程序中存在严重的安全问题或违反了开发者协议。

二、证书被吊销的影响

证书被吊销会对开发者的应用程序产生很大的影响。如果开发者的证书被吊销,那么他们将无法再在设备上安装和使用自己的应用程序。这意味着开发者将无法进行测试、调试和发布应用程序。

三、证书被吊销的解决方法

1. 重新生成证书

如果开发者的证书被吊销,他们需要重新生成证书。在重新生成证书之前,开发者需要确定证书被吊销的原因。如果是因为开发者自行吊销证书,那么他们只需要在Apple开发者中心重新申请证书即可。如果是因为苹果公司吊销证书,那么开发者需要解决问题后再重新申请证书。

2. 删除旧证书

重新生成证书后,开发者需要将旧证书从系统中删除。在Mac上,可以在钥匙串访问应用程序中找到所有的证书。开发者需要找到被吊销的证书并将其删除。

3. 更新应用程序

重新生成证书并删除旧证书之后,开发者需要更新他们的应用程序。他们需要重新签名应用程序,以便在设备上进行安装和使用。

4. 与苹果公司联系

如果开发者无法确定证书被吊销的原因,或者无法解决问题,那么他们应该与苹果公司联系。苹果公司的开发者支持团队会提供帮助和支持,以解决开发者的问题。

总结

证书被吊销是iOS开发中的一个常见问题。开发者需要了解证书被吊销的原因和解决方法,以便能够快速解决问题并重新开始开发工作。如果开发者无法解决问题,他们应该与苹果公司联系以获得帮助和支持。


相关知识:
手机签名设置了还能用吗苹果
手机签名是指通过自己的苹果开发者账号,为自己的应用程序或者其他应用程序签名的一种方法。签名后的应用程序可以在非越狱的iPhone或iPad设备上运行,也可以在App Store上发布。那么,如果在苹果设备上设置了签名,还能用吗?下面我们来详细介绍一下。首先
2023-04-07
为啥苹果签名总会掉
苹果签名掉落是因为苹果公司的签名服务器只会为特定版本的iOS系统签名。这意味着,当苹果公司发布新的iOS版本时,他们会停止为旧版本的iOS系统签名。一旦签名过期,用户将无法在其设备上安装或还原旧版本的iOS系统。这种策略是苹果公司用来鼓励用户升级到最新版本
2023-04-07
苹果ios13怎么找信任证书
苹果iOS系统是一个封闭的生态系统,为了保证其安全性,苹果公司在系统中加入了信任证书的机制,用于验证应用程序、网站等的真实性和可信度。但是,在某些情况下,我们需要手动查找和管理信任证书。本文将介绍在iOS 13系统中如何找到信任证书,以及信任证书的原理。一
2023-04-07
苹果app签证书
在苹果iOS开发中,签证书是必不可少的一部分。签证书实际上是一种数字证书,用于验证应用程序的身份和完整性。在发布iOS应用程序之前,需要使用签证书对应用程序进行签名。本文将详细介绍苹果app签证书的原理和使用方法。一、数字签名的原理数字签名是一种用于验证数
2023-04-07
苹果app签名就可以安装吗
苹果的iOS操作系统采用了一种安全机制,即只能安装由苹果官方认证的应用程序,也就是说,如果开发者们开发的应用程序没有得到苹果的认证,那么这个应用程序就不能在iOS系统上运行。而苹果的官方认证是通过应用程序的签名来实现的。因此,苹果app签名是非常重要的。苹
2023-04-07
ios软件修改签名
iOS软件修改签名是指在不破解应用程序的前提下,通过修改应用程序的签名信息,实现在非官方的设备上安装和运行应用程序。这个过程需要使用到一些工具和技巧,下面将对其进行详细介绍。首先,我们需要了解一下iOS应用程序的签名机制。在iOS系统中,每个应用程序都有一
2023-04-07
ios证书安装与更新
iOS证书可以用于发布应用程序和进行调试。在iOS开发过程中,证书的安装和更新是非常重要的一步,只有正确安装和更新证书,才能顺利地进行开发和调试。本文将详细介绍iOS证书的安装和更新原理。一、证书的种类在iOS开发中,常用的证书有开发证书和发布证书。开发证
2023-04-07
ios签名过期闪退
iOS签名过期指的是在使用非官方渠道安装应用程序时,由于证书过期而无法继续使用的情况。在iOS系统中,只有经过苹果官方签名的应用程序才能在设备上运行,而非官方渠道下载的应用程序则需要使用第三方签名证书进行签名。这些第三方签名证书的有效期通常比官方签名证书短
2023-04-07
ios签名工具iresign
iResign是一款在Mac OS X平台下运行的iOS应用程序签名工具,它可以用来重新签名iOS应用程序。iResign的工作原理是在应用程序的代码中注入一个新的签名,这样就可以将应用程序重新打包并安装到iOS设备上。iResign可以用来签名各种类型的
2023-04-07
ios应用证书掉签怎么办
在iOS应用开发过程中,应用证书是必不可少的一环,它是应用程序签名的重要组成部分。应用程序签名是一种数字签名,它可以确保应用程序的完整性和安全性,以及防止应用程序被篡改或盗版。然而,有时候开发者会遇到应用证书掉签的问题,这时候应该如何处理呢?本文将对这个问
2023-04-07
ios固件未签名怎么办
iOS系统是苹果公司所开发的移动操作系统,其安全性得到了广泛的认可。在iOS设备中,每一个应用程序都必须经过苹果公司的签名认证才能够被安装和运行。这种签名机制可以有效地保护用户的设备免受恶意软件的攻击。然而,有时候我们可能会遇到一些问题,导致iOS固件未被
2023-04-07
ios包签名闪退
iOS包签名闪退是iOS开发中常见的问题之一,尤其是在应用程序发布时。本文将介绍iOS包签名的原理和详细过程,并解释为什么签名失败可能导致应用程序闪退。1. 签名原理在iOS开发中,每个应用程序都必须被签名才能在设备上运行。这是因为iOS系统对应用程序的访
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4